Post-Construction Cleaning in Columbus, Ohio
Transit & Flow Group provides heavy-duty post-construction cleaning for new-build homes and additions across Columbus and Central Ohio. New construction leaves a specific kind of mess: fine drywall and sawdust that settles into every surface and vent, leftover debris and packaging, protective film on cabinets and fixtures, and construction residue baked onto windows from adhesives, paint overspray, and stucco or mortar splash. This service is priced and scoped for that heavier condition, not a standard home cleaning checklist. Is this the right service for you?
Post-Construction Cleaning is built for homes that just came off a new-build project: a finished new home, a completed addition, or a full-gut rebuild where the entire structure was exposed to construction dust and debris. The defining features are fine dust in places a normal clean does not reach (light fixtures, vents, window tracks, cabinet interiors), leftover debris and protective film to remove, and construction residue on glass that needs specific technique to clear without scratching.
If your project was a remodel or renovation of a home that stayed occupied or partly occupied during the work, rather than new construction, see our sibling page, Post-Renovation Cleaning. It covers a lighter scope: fewer rooms typically affected, less structural dust exposure, and often a shorter cleanup list. If your project generated a large volume of construction debris, lumber scraps, or discarded materials that need hauling off-site before cleaning can start, that is generally handled as a separate construction debris cleanup service; ask us to coordinate that step alongside your cleaning if your site still has debris to clear.
How pricing works
Post-Construction Cleaning is fixed-price, built from square footage, the number of rooms and levels, and the condition of the site at handoff.
- Square footage is the primary driver: larger new-build homes and additions take proportionally more time to clear of construction dust.
- Site condition matters as much as size: a site with heavy dust and full protective film removal takes longer than one where the builder already did a rough clean.
- Window and glass condition is priced separately from general surface cleaning, since construction residue like paint, adhesive, or stucco splash on glass takes specific technique and time.
- Levels and access affect price: multi-story new builds and homes with limited parking or elevator access for equipment add time.
What changes the price: how much protective film and debris remains on-site, whether HVAC vents were sealed during construction, and how much time has passed since the trades finished (dust settles further the longer it sits). As general market context, third-party cost guides such as HomeGuide report post-construction cleaning typically running $0.15 to $0.60 per square foot depending on scope, with a 2,000-square-foot home commonly falling in the $400 to $1,200 range. What’s included
- Fine dust removal from all surfaces, vents, light fixtures, window tracks, and cabinet interiors and exteriors
- Removal of protective film, stickers, and manufacturer labels from cabinets, appliances, and fixtures
- Interior window cleaning to clear construction residue such as paint overspray, adhesive, and drywall dust
- Floor cleaning appropriate to the finished surface, including detailed vacuuming of dust in seams and corners
- Bagged removal of small leftover debris and packaging generated during final finish work

What’s not included
- Hauling of large construction debris, lumber scraps, or discarded materials; ask about coordinating a separate construction debris cleanup if your site needs this
- Mold, asbestos, or lead-related remediation of any kind
- Repair or touch-up of construction defects found during cleaning
- Exterior siding, roofing, or gutter cleaning
- HVAC duct cleaning beyond visible vent covers

Our process
- Describe your project online. Square footage, number of levels, site condition, and photos go into the Estimate Builder for a preliminary online estimate.
- Site walkthrough. We confirm what protective film, debris, and dust remain, and note window and glass condition before scheduling.
- Dust-down pass. Vents, fixtures, window tracks, cabinet interiors, and all surfaces are cleared of fine construction dust first.
- Detail and glass pass. Protective film removal, cabinet and fixture detailing, and interior window cleaning to clear construction residue.
- Final walkthrough with you. We confirm the space is move-in ready before the crew leaves.
